Bug description:
  SRU Justification

  Impact: The redpine driver in xenial has been updated, and a
  corresponding firmware update is also required.

  Fix: Add new firmware files.

  Test case: Test with affected hw and with a kernel which has the
  driver update.

  Regression potential: These are new files used by a single driver, so
  no regressions are possible outside of that driver.

  ---

  Latest firmware images provided by Redpine in 1.2 production release
  are updated to ubuntu's linux-firmware.git
